SQL入门:条件语句在数据库管理中的应用

需积分: 50 1 下载量 58 浏览量 更新于2024-08-15 收藏 14.58MB PPT 举报
本资源主要介绍了SQL语言的基础知识,特别是条件语句的使用,并提到了SQL Server 2005的安装与管理。学习者将通过了解数据库原理与应用,掌握SQL Server的相关操作,包括数据库管理、数据表管理、数据管理、视图、索引、T-SQL编程、事务、游标、存储过程、触发器、权限与安全等方面的内容。 在SQL入门阶段,条件语句是编程中的关键组成部分,它允许根据特定条件执行不同的操作。IF-ELSE语句用于在满足某个条件时执行一段代码,如果不满足则执行另一段代码。在提供的示例中,使用了`IF EXISTS`条件来检查名为'booksmanager'的数据库是否存在,如果存在,则使用`DROP DATABASE`命令删除该数据库。这是SQL中条件控制结构的一个实际应用,确保在执行危险操作(如删除数据库)前进行必要的检查。 SQL Server 2005是Microsoft开发的关系型数据库管理系统,广泛应用于数据存储和管理。在课程中,会讲解如何安装和使用SQL Server Management Studio来管理数据库。数据库的应用无处不在,从超市收银到火车售票,再到网站内容管理,都依赖于数据库来存储、检索和处理数据。 数据库管理系统(DBMS)的核心功能包括数据存储、数据检索、数据更新和数据安全。数据库管理员(DBA)负责确保数据库的高效运行,保证数据的完整性和安全性。数据库系统不仅包含数据库本身,还包括相关的DBMS、硬件、应用程序和DBA。 数据库的相关概念包括数据(描述事物的符号,可以是多种形式)、数据库(存储数据的地方,通常是一组数据文件)、数据库管理系统(用于创建、管理和维护数据库的软件)。数据库系统提供数据共享、一致性、安全性和性能保障,通过组合分析数据,可以生成新的有价值的信息。 在后续的学习中,学生将接触到更高级的主题,如视图(虚拟数据表,基于查询结果),索引(提高查询性能的结构),T-SQL编程(扩展SQL以进行更复杂的逻辑操作),事务(确保数据一致性的一系列操作),游标(用于逐行处理数据),存储过程(预编译的SQL语句集合),触发器(自动执行的数据库操作响应),以及权限和安全(控制用户对数据库的访问)。 这个资源提供了全面的SQL和数据库管理基础知识,适合初学者入门学习。通过学习,学生能够掌握数据库的基本操作,为进一步的数据库开发和管理打下坚实基础。